Let's say I've used the ATiTool sliders to set my core and mem clock speeds. According to the clock fields in ATiTool, it's theoretically running happily at the new clock settings. But, those 2 fields just tell me what they're SUPPOSED to be set to.
How do I independently verify that the card is in fact actually running at those specific new speeds? Not just a relative indicator like a benchmark...but something that interrogates the card and reports the actual measured core and mem frequencies. If that's not possible, then something that interrogates the card and reports the actual ref clock setting, and/or other settings that control final core and mem clock speeds.
Is there something like CPU-z that dynamically reads speed(s) and provides a periodic update or snapshot? For example, while it's running CPU-z might report that a system's 2200MHz CPU is running at 2198.2MHz one moment, and 2201.1MHz a few seconds later.
